# HG changeset patch # User reimar # Date 1189794415 0 # Node ID f44f604dd68a942b8571665b9f8e62efc0230ed9 # Parent 8eb74a8f8da7f02be3e40fbfa757d82de9d9507a Simplify AV_RB32 / 256 -> AV_RB24 diff -r 8eb74a8f8da7 -r f44f604dd68a libmpdemux/demux_ty.c --- a/libmpdemux/demux_ty.c Fri Sep 14 18:23:13 2007 +0000 +++ b/libmpdemux/demux_ty.c Fri Sep 14 18:26:55 2007 +0000 @@ -589,8 +589,7 @@ pesFileId = AV_RB32(chunk); if ( pesFileId == TIVO_PES_FILEID ) { - size = AV_RB32(chunk + 12); - size /= 256; + size = AV_RB24(chunk + 12); size -= 4; size *= CHUNKSIZE; tivo->size = numberParts * TIVO_PART_LENGTH;